LITTERS, SALES AND STUDS

When it comes to litters, I have the minimum bid set as 0 FPD, however that doesn't mean that I'm giving dogs away for free. I usually don't reject or accept bids before day 5.
If I do reject your bid, it's because you offered under the home sale price or I accepted a different bid. I won't get offended or block you if you bid too low, especially if you're a new player. I do check the profiles of people that offer to purchase my pups, I definitely prefer people that have their dogs maxed out on comfort and happiness!

If there are any litters that don't get bids, I will sell the puppies from that litter for a fixed price. The price depends on the state of the market, usually the dogs will be up for sale for the most reasonable price possible. If you wish, I can also double-train the dog for the 500$ it takes to train a dog in a new sport. Shoot me a message if you're interested in buying one of my dogs and want me to double-train before you buy it.

Studding isn't my main source of income by far, so I just have all of my males up for breeding request at a flat price of 1000 FPD, regardless of level or genetic makeup. Studs can be quite expensive at times, so I thought I'd keep my prices reasonable.
The only situation in which I will reject your breeding request is if my stud is related to your female.
